Xianne’s flat paper dolls were printed on regular paper, colored, glued to cardboard, cut out, and then popsicle sticks were attached. Cardstock also works nicely, although you might consider laminating yours if they are going to spend much time in rain or snow.

Who and what are Flat Aidan and Flat Nadia? They are cut out paper dolls similar to Flat Stanley.
Get out your cardstock (plain paper would work fine, too, but it wouldn’t be as thick) and print your Flat Aidan and Flat Nadia. Color one, or both, cut them out, and take them with you on all your own adventures. Then!
